What is Customer Insights & Analytics?

Customer Insights & Analytics is a dashboard that analyzes your messaging data and provides actionable insights. It shows:

  • How many messages you sent
  • How many were delivered successfully
  • Which templates perform best
  • Which campaigns drive results
  • Where failures occur and why
  • How much you’re spending

                  Error Code Breakdown: Understanding Failures

                  The Error Code Breakdown table shows why messages fail.

                  Key Metrics Explained

                  • Error Code: TRAI error code
                  • Cause/Status: Description of the error
                  • Message Count: Number of messages with this error
                  • Percentage: Percentage of total messages
                  • Total Cost: Cost of failed messages

                  Common Error Codes Explained

                  • Delivered: Successfully delivered (not an error)
                  • Template Mismatch: Template doesn’t match approved version
                  • Invalid Number: Phone number is invalid or incorrect
                  • Barred: Number is barred or blocked
                  • NCPR Fail: National Customer Preference Registry check failed
                  • Unknown Error: Unspecified error
